Scope
Texas Children's Hospital (Texas Children’s) is a not-for-profit healthcare organization. It focuses healthcare of children and women by extending patient care, education and research to the Houston community. The hospital offers a wide range of pediatric patient care services and programmes through various departments and centers such as cancer centre, heart centre, fetal centre, neuroscience center, cystic fibrosis care center, radiology, surgery, clinical research center, epilepsy center, emergency center, microbiome center, among others. It offers services through Texas Children's Pavilion for Women, Texas Children’s Pediatrics Center, Texas Children’s Health Centers, Texas Children's Urgent Care, and Texas Children’s Hospital West Campus. The hospital is affiliated with Baylor College of Medicine. Texas Children’s is headquartered in Houston, Texas, the US.
